The document outlines the evolution of management theories from pre-classical to modern approaches, emphasizing key figures and concepts. It discusses classical management theories, particularly scientific management by F.W. Taylor, which advocates for division of labor and efficiency, and administrative management by Henri Fayol, who presented fourteen core principles for effective management. Additionally, the document highlights limitations of scientific management, the significance of Gantt charts in project management, and the importance of employee satisfaction in organizational success.
